What Is Zapier and How Does It Work?

Zapier is a powerful automation tool that connects your favorite apps to streamline tasks and workflows. With Zapier, you can automate repetitive tasks, saving you time and effort.
Users often highlight its benefits, like easy setup and a wide range of integration options. For example, you could automate email notifications when new leads enter your CRM.
However, some user feedback points out integration challenges, especially with less popular apps.
When considering pricing comparisons, Zapier offers various plans to fit different budgets. Additionally, it can enhance team communication by facilitating seamless information sharing and task tracking across integrated platforms.

Multi-Step Workflows Support
While many automation tools focus on single-step processes, Zapier truly excels with its multi-step workflows. This feature allows you to create complex automations that streamline your tasks and enhance workflow efficiency.
With multi-step triggers, you can connect multiple apps and set off a chain reaction of actions based on one event. For example, when you receive an email, you could automatically save attachments, notify your team, and update your project management tool—all in one go.
This level of automation saves you time and reduces the potential for errors. By leveraging Zapier’s multi-step capabilities, you can customize your workflows to fit your unique needs, making your automation experience more robust and effective.

How to Set Up Automations in Zapier
Setting up automations in Zapier is a straightforward process that can greatly enhance your productivity. Start by choosing a trigger app that sparks your automation, like Gmail or Slack.
Next, define the action you want to occur in another app, such as creating a task in Asana.
Follow automation best practices by keeping your workflows simple and testing each step to guarantee they function correctly. This helps you avoid common pitfalls, like creating overly complex automations that can lead to errors or missed tasks. Additionally, incorporating real-time collaboration tools can further streamline your workflow and improve team communication.
Don’t forget to name your Zaps clearly, so you can easily identify them later. With these steps, you’ll be well on your way to automating repetitive tasks and saving time!
How to Set Up Automations in Make.com
To set up automations in Make.com, you’ll first want to create a scenario that connects your apps seamlessly. Start by choosing the apps you want to automate, then drag and drop modules to build your workflow.
Make.com offers powerful tools, so don’t hesitate to explore automation tips like using filters or iterators to refine your processes. Once you’ve set up your modules, configure their settings to guarantee they communicate effectively. Test your scenario to see if it runs smoothly, making adjustments as needed.

Interface Design and Layout
While both Zapier and Make.com aim to streamline workflow automation, their interface designs cater to different user preferences and experiences.
Zapier offers a clean, straightforward layout, focusing on interface accessibility, making it easy for beginners to get started. You’ll appreciate the consistent design elements that guide you through creating zaps without overwhelming you.
On the other hand, Make.com features a more complex interface with a visual flow builder, appealing to advanced users who prefer detailed customization. However, this might challenge some users regarding design consistency.
Ultimately, your choice depends on whether you value simplicity or depth in your automation tasks.

Custom Integrations Availability
While both Zapier and Make.com offer robust integration capabilities, their approaches to custom integrations differ markedly.
Zapier excels with its user-friendly interface and a vast library of pre-built connections, making it easy for you to set up quick automations.
However, when you need custom API integrations, Make.com shines with its flexible platform, allowing you to create tailored workflow solutions tailored to your specific needs.
With Make.com, you can dive deeper into customization, enabling complex scenarios that Zapier may not support as seamlessly.
Depending on your requirements, if you’re looking for straightforward integrations, Zapier could be your go-to.
But if you need more control and complexity in your automations, Make.com is the better choice.

Troubleshooting Common Issues in Zapier and Make.com
When you encounter issues in Zapier or Make.com, knowing how to troubleshoot effectively can save you time and frustration.
Start by identifying common pitfalls, like incorrect field mappings or authentication failures. For Zapier errors, check your triggers and actions; often, a simple refresh can resolve integration issues.
If you’re facing Make.com glitches, review your scenario settings and verify all modules are properly connected. Use troubleshooting tips like testing individual steps to isolate the problem.
Don’t forget to consult community forums or documentation for automation fixes. By understanding these common issues, you can streamline your experience and keep your workflows running smoothly.
